Choosing the right mortgage broker is a crucial step in the home buying process, especially in Michigan's dynamic housing market. With various options available, being informed can help you find a broker who aligns with your needs. Here are some key factors to consider:

1. Understand the Role of a Mortgage Broker

Mortgage brokers act as intermediaries between you and lenders. They help you navigate the vast array of mortgage products and find the best rates tailored to your financial situation. Understanding their role will assist you in utilizing their expertise effectively.

2. Research Local Brokers

Start by researching mortgage brokers in Michigan. Look for brokers who have a strong local presence and an excellent reputation. Websites like Zillow or Google Reviews can provide insights into customer experiences. Consider asking for recommendations from friends, family, or real estate agents you trust.

3. Check Credentials and Experience

Verify the credentials of potential mortgage brokers. Ensure they are licensed and have experience in the Michigan market. A broker familiar with your local area will understand property values, available programs, and prevailing market conditions, which can be beneficial in getting you the best deal.

4. Evaluate Their Communication Skills

Effective communication is essential in choosing a mortgage broker. Consider how promptly and clearly they respond to your inquiries. A good broker will take the time to explain complex mortgage terms and concepts, ensuring you feel confident throughout the process.

5. Compare Fee Structures

Different brokers may have varying fee structures. Make sure to ask about any fees upfront, including origination fees, application fees, and breaching of contract costs. Transparency in fees will help you avoid unexpected expenses later in the process.

6. Look for Specialized Services

Some mortgage brokers specialize in certain types of loans, such as FHA, VA, or USDA loans. If you have a specific loan type in mind, look for a broker who has extensive experience in that area. They can navigate the intricacies of these programs and offer tailored advice.

7. Consider Their Lender Relationships

The best mortgage brokers often have established relationships with a variety of lenders. This can be advantageous in securing competitive rates and favorable terms. Inquire about their lender connections and how it may impact your mortgage options.

8. Assess Customer Service

Excellent customer service is a hallmark of a good mortgage broker. Evaluate how they treat you during initial consultations. A broker should be patient, attentive, and willing to provide continuous support throughout the mortgage process.

9. Schedule Initial Meetings

Before making a final decision, schedule face-to-face or virtual meetings with a shortlist of brokers. This will allow you to discuss your needs and gauge how comfortable you feel with them. Your mortgage broker will be your partner throughout this journey, so it’s essential that you feel at ease.

10. Trust Your Instincts

Lastly, trust your instincts. If you feel a connection with a broker and believe they genuinely have your best interests at heart, they may be the right choice for you. Your comfort and confidence in your broker can significantly impact your home buying experience.

By considering these factors, you will be better equipped to choose a mortgage broker in Michigan who meets your needs and helps you secure the right loan for your dream home.
